    Rowing great Kerri Williams nee Gowler has reflected on downing her oar


    The 31-year-old has retired after earning bronze at the Paris Games with the coxless four.

    The move has had immediate benefits...



    Williams is one of seven New Zealanders with a full set of Olympic medals, sitting alongside Paul MacDonald, Blyth Tait, Barbara Kendall, Dame Valerie Adams, Zoi Sadowski-Synnott and Lydia Ko.

    She also won five world championships in an elite career which began in 2013.
